Study Overview
Brief Summary
This Phase II study is designed to evaluate the antitumor efficacy and pharmacokinetics of crenolanib (CP-868,596) in patients with D842-related mutant metastatic GIST.
Detailed Description
Crenolanib (CP-868,596) is an orally bioavailable, selective inhibitor of PDGFR receptor tyrosine kinase with IC50s of 0.4 ng/mL and 0.8 ng/mL for PDGFRα and PDGFRβ, respectively.
In preclinical models of cell lines with the D842V mutation in the PDGFRA gene, crenolanib (CP-868,596) blocked phosphorylation of PDGFRα at nanomolar concentrations, suggesting that it may provide a clinical benefit to patients with D842V mutant GIST.
In addition, crenolanib was also active in inhibiting phosphorylation of cell lines with two point mutations (double mutants) PDGFRA V561D + D842V and PDGFRA T674I + D842V.

Outcomes
Primary Outcomes
The primary end-point is overall response rate
Time Frame: 1.5 years
To determine the response rate of patients with advanced D842V mutant GIST, when treated with Crenolanib (CP-868,596). Response will primarily be determined by RECIST criteria
